I've been wanting to check out Zoku for quite some time. We decided it was a FriYay day at work- so let's go out for dinner! We came in right at opening, before the rush that came in near the end of our meal!The menu has a ton of options, and since I practiced restraint, I'll have to go back for a few other items that caught my eye. This time around, we got the assorted sashimi appetizer with tuna, salmon and hamachi. For being quite a newbie to the raw fish world, and very texture picky, I enjoyed the freshness of each type and would order it again. We also ordered the grilled edamame- which that addition of the char flavor made this something I would choose to order each time. The agedashi tofu was also quite tasty, but due to the textural aspect, I would have preferred a firm tofu. This is traditionally made with soft to medium-firm, so just something to keep in mind texturally! (I'd order it again though... I'd just have to prepare myself that it more melts in your mouth.)Lastly, there were 3 rolls I was bouncing between and settled on the Chili Spider Salmon roll with soft shell crab. I liked it, but I don't know that it would be the particular dish that would bring me in time and time again. I'm looking forward to trying some of the other options that caught my eye.Service was great- prompt, friendly and efficient. I like how they have the sushi bar seating and it was clean and uncluttered, unlike so many other places in the area appear to be. It was an inviting space.

A big shout-out to our hostess Rachel! She was AMAZING! Came on a Saturday night around 7pm and it was really full in the restaurant. We were immediately seated with waters and menus. The selection of the menu was endless, there were so many great appetizers to sushi rolls it was hard to choose just one. Upon ordering, Rachel was able to help us out and give suggestions since we were struggling a bit. The food quality was great overall, the service was impeccable, and to much surprise as someone who has lived in Tracy for quite some time this spot is a must for amazing sushi! Heres what we got: Agadashi Tofu (5/5): so good with the sauce and it came out warm! Chicken Teriyaki (4/5): LOOK at the portion size! also delicious sauce 8 Piece Sashimi (5/5): all very fresh and big cuts of fish Takoyaki (4/5): delicious and did not skimp on the ingredients Sushi Rolls (5/5): I like how the rolls were not small and they were easily shareable between 2-3 people; points for being unique with some sushi rolls
